Thursday, September 27, 2007

Dragon Tank Truck

Not since George Barris (see TSF post on him), creator of the Batmobile and just about every other concept car for TV and Hollywood have I seen such a tricked out vehicle.

The Dragon Tank Truck hails from somewhere in Russia

